Social responsibility at The University of Manchester
We were the first British university to set social responsibility as a core goal and the Number One UK university for Social Impact* (Times Higher Education Impact Rankings).
From our access programmes and scholarships to our research tackling the world’s biggest questions, we make a difference locally, nationally, and globally.
We are now establishing our University as the sector’s leader for social impact by engaging our communities in our work, enabling all our people to help bring about a better world and embedding responsible processes and environmental sustainability in all our key activities.
Our ambitions
We will:
- be a university where every person is able to make a difference;
- be recognised globally for our distinctive work and reputation across our full range of activities;
- address social and environmental challenges through our research, teaching and learning, public engagement, and campus operations.
We want to establish ourselves as the sector’s leader for social impact.
